Before ordering, a design heat load calculation must be carried out based on information from drawings or collected during a site assessment. Selection of the appropriate Baxi AmbifloTM system must be based on the calculated heat load value. Select the Baxi Ambflo in line with our selection guide, this will ensure optimum use of the Baxi Ambiflo down to sub zero temperatures. Sizing of the radiators for the lower average system temperature is also important. Excessive oversizing can lead to overheating problems.
For most New Build houses, using the Baxi Ambiflo for central heating can assist in achieving CSH level 3. When used with Baxi Solarflo for hot water, CSH Level 4 can be achieved.
Set up and check
The terms of the Baxi AmbifloTM warranty require the product is set up and checked by one of our heateam engineers. Set up and check is carried out following installation of the product and filling of the heating circuit by the installer. The service includes adjustment of parameters and checking of the flow rate to ensure correct operation and optimum efficiency. This service is chargeable and can be arranged, via the telephone, directly with heateam. Further details can be found in the literature pack within the Baxi AmbifloTM packaging. heateam can normally set up and check within 7 days of the request.

Warranty
The Baxi AmbifloTM system has a one year parts and labour warranty. Register the Ambiflo system with Baxi to extend the guarantee by a further 3 months. The buffer vessel comes with a 25 year parts guarantee for the stainless steel shell.
The warranty is subject to:
- Installation by an installer who has successfully completed the Baxi Ambiflo training course.
- Set up and check of the unit by Baxi
- Use of a dirt remover and/or use of the magnetic cleaning device on all applications
- If necessary, provision of safe access by the homeowner or housebuilder to any parts of the unit mounted above two metres in accordance with the latest HSE Working at Height regulations
